Wckr SpgtThe Charles Mansion1986 :: Anthropology Records/Shrimper/Sonic Enemy/Traumatone :: USA
Perhaps the most famous of all Wckr Spgt rock operas, The Charles Mansion has established itself as one of the most complicated stories ever put forth by a musical group. Full of intrigue and excitement, it continues to annoy friends and families alike.
It's the story of a young lady named Florence who is being chased by an ox toward a big, scary house. Part One, "The Charles Mansion", focuses on Florence leaving her home in Arcadia with the ox in pursuit, getting to the house, and meeting the "family" that lives there. Part Two, "The Charles Bronson", deals with the house itself, the surrounding yard, and the secrets therein. Part Three, "The Charles Maison", shifts back to Florence's struggles while Part Four, "The Charles Mountain", deals with the ox, the Shroud of Turin, and a private ox-quest on a mountainside.
Rewritten many times, performed once, and hated for years, this incredibly complex project has been released by four different companies and dropped from four different catalogues.
See also part five The Marilyn Mansion, a cross-over opera combining the most intriguing elements of The Monroe Pole Show and The Charles Mansion, released in 2003.
